Apex, NC Rental Market Overview

The average rent in Apex, NC is $1,444 per month. For comparison, the national average rent price in the US is currently $1,662/month, which means Apex rent prices are 13% lower than the national average.

  • Studio apartments in Apex average $1,339 per month.
  • One-bedroom apartments in Apex average $1,444 per month.
  • Two-bedroom apartments in Apex average $1,743 per month.
  • Three-bedroom apartments in Apex average $2,160 or more per month.

Data Updated: July 1, 2026

How much has average rent changed in Apex, NC?

In the past year, rent has decreased by 0.2%, which averages out to $3 less per month.

What salary do I need to live comfortably in Apex, NC?

Because the average rent in Apex is $1,444, you’ll want to make about $4,813 per month or $57,756 per year. The general guideline is to pay no more than 30 percent of your monthly income on rent. However, you’ll want to consider additional factors, such as your monthly bills and other expenses. Use our rent affordability calculator to help determine how much to budget for rent.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average rent in Apex?

The average rent in Apex is $1,444 per month, which is 13.1% lower than the national average of $1,662.

What is the average rent for a house in Apex?

The average rent for a house in Apex, NC is $2,263 per month.

Are rents going up or down in Apex?

Rents in Apex, NC are decreasing, with prices down 0.2% year-over-year and $3 less per month.

What rent range is most common in Apex?

In Apex, NC, 68% of apartments fall between $1,501 - $2,000/month, though prices may vary depending on location and other factors.

Methodology

† Our analysis of utilities, groceries, transportation, healthcare, home prices, and other goods and services is sourced from the Cost of Living Index, a respected benchmark published by the Council for Community and Economic Research (C2ER) that provides a thorough overview of living expenses across different regions.

Rent data is provided by CoStar Group’s Market Trend reports. As the industry leader in commercial real estate information, analytics, and news, CoStar conducts extensive research to produce and maintain a comprehensive database of commercial real estate information. We combine this data with public record to provide the most up-to-date rental information available.

Consumer goods, services, and home prices are sourced from the Cost of Living Index published by the Council for Community and Economic Research (C2ER). The data on this page is updated quarterly. It was last published in June 2026.

Demographic information comes from Neustar and combines detailed address data with U.S. Census and American Community Survey statistics to produce reliable local estimates.

* Percentages may not total 100 due to rounding.
